Transaction 758825ce1973d8c64aa78a9f9e02fe8de9079f6456532985337e686cb998828e
1 Input
1 Output
-
758825ce1973d8c64aa78a9f9e02fe8de9079f6456532985337e686cb998828e:0
- value
- 88090
- script pubkey
- OP_0 OP_PUSHBYTES_20 263eb7aca1ec83e41677333f854ec1f67b3d4fad
- address
- bc1qyclt0t9pajp7g9nhxvlc2nkp7ean6nadhsuyn9